Looking at his total body of work:
27 RB's have 3000 or more yards rushing between 2016 and 2021.
Among this group, Zeke is ranked #1 in rushing yardage, #3 in receptions, #1 in total yards from scrimmage, #2 in total touchdowns, #3 in rushing TD's, #10 in average yards per carry, and he's a very good blocker for a RB.
Zeke will be 27 in about a month.
Zeke's greatest cap hit was in 2022. It declines during his last two seasons. He would be due 16.7 mil in 2023
Overall, we know it depends on Zeke's production this coming season. If he continues to slide in his numbers then he is gone. However, if his physicality is revitalized then he will play through his contract.
